0% encontró este documento útil (0 votos)
65 vistas28 páginas

M3S3 Desarrolla Aplicaciones Que Se Ejecutan en El Servidor: Reforzar Base de Datos SQL PHP

El documento presenta información sobre el desarrollo de aplicaciones web utilizando PHP y bases de datos MySQL. Incluye detalles sobre el software necesario como Apache, PHP y MySQL, así como conceptos básicos de bases de datos relacionales y el lenguaje SQL. También presenta algunas reglas y evaluaciones para un curso sobre este tema.
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PDF, TXT o lee en línea desde Scribd
0% encontró este documento útil (0 votos)
65 vistas28 páginas

M3S3 Desarrolla Aplicaciones Que Se Ejecutan en El Servidor: Reforzar Base de Datos SQL PHP

El documento presenta información sobre el desarrollo de aplicaciones web utilizando PHP y bases de datos MySQL. Incluye detalles sobre el software necesario como Apache, PHP y MySQL, así como conceptos básicos de bases de datos relacionales y el lenguaje SQL. También presenta algunas reglas y evaluaciones para un curso sobre este tema.
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PDF, TXT o lee en línea desde Scribd
Está en la página 1/ 28

M3S3 DESARROLLA APLICACIONES QUE SE

EJECUTAN EN EL SERVIDOR
REFORZAR BASE DE DATOS
SQL
PHP

LIC. ÁNGELA CASERO ROSADO


ENCUADRE PRIMER PARCIAL

TAREAS 60%
PARTICIPACIÓN 30%
DISCIPLINA 10%
REGLAS DE CONVIVENCIA
RESPETAR EL HORARIO DE ATENCIÓN DE 7:00 A.M. A 18:00 PM
DIRIGIRSE CON RESPETO COMPAÑEROS Y MAESTRA
DUDAS EN EL GRUPO DE WHATSAPP
NO ENVIAR STICKERS
EN PERFIL DE WHATSAPP COLOCAR NOMBRE COMPLETO
EN EL GOOGLE MEET ENTRAR CON CUENTA PERSONAL Y CON FOTO DEL ALUMNO (A)
ENTRAR CON CÁMARAS Y MICRÓFONOS APAGADOS.
EVALUACIÓN DIAGNOSTICA
DEFINE BASE DE DATOS
¿QUÉ ES UN DATO?
¿QUÉ ES INFORMACIÓN?
¿QUÉ ES UN CAMPO?
¿QUÉ ES UN REGISTRO?
¿QUÉ ES UNA TABLA?
MENCIONA LOS TIPOS DE RELACIONES
MENCIONA LOS TIPOS DE DATOS EN ACCESS
SOFTWARE

Cajas SERVIDOR WEB: APACHE


Xampp EXTENSIONES :PHP
wamp
GESTOR DE BASE DE DATOS (SGBD): MYSQL
STRUCTURED QUERY LANGUAJE
¿QUÉ ES SQL?
EL LENGUAJE DE CONSULTA ESTRUCTURADO POPULARMENTE CONOCIDO POR SUS SIGLAS
EN INGLÉS COMO SQL, ES UN TIPO DE LENGUAJE DE PROGRAMACIÓN QUE AYUDA A
SOLUCIONAR PROBLEMAS ESPECÍFICOS O RELACIONADOS CON LA DEFINICIÓN,
MANIPULACIÓN E INTEGRIDAD DE LA INFORMACIÓN REPRESENTADA POR LOS DATOS QUE
SE ALMACENAN EN LAS BASES DE DATOS.

ALGUNOS ASPECTOS DE SQL ESTÁN BASADOS EN EL CÁLCULO RELACIONAL, ALGUNOS EN


EL ÁLGEBRA RELACIONAL QUE PROVIENEN DEL MODELO RELACIONAL Y OTROS A NINGUNO
DE LOS DOS SINO QUE SON PARTE DE SQL.
•OPERADORES ARITMÉTICOS
•OPERADORES DE COMPARACIÓN
•OPERADORES LÓGICOS
SISTEMA GESTOR DE BASE DE DATOS (SGBD)
O
DBMA (DATABASE MANAGEMENT SYSTEM)
CONSISTE EN UNA COLECCIÓN DE PROGRAMAS CUYO OBJETIVO ES SERVIR DE INTERFAZ ENTRE
LA BASE DE DATOS, EL USUARIO Y LAS APPS.
ESTÁ COMPUESTO POR:
• LENGUAJE DE DEFINICIÓN DE DATOS (DDL)
• LENGUAJE DE MANIPULACIÓN DE DATOS (DML)
• LENGUAJE DE CONSULTA. (SQL)
SGBD CLASIFICADO EN BASE A LA FORMA EN QUE ADMINISTRAN
LOS DATOS :

RELACIONALES (SQL)
NO RELACIONALES (NOSQL)
SISTEMAS GESTORES DE BASES DE DATOS
RELACIONALES (SQL)

ESTE MODELO ESTABLECE RELACIONES O VÍNCULOS ENTRE DATOS. CADA RELACIÓN REPRESENTA UN
CONJUNTO DE ENTIDADES CON LAS MISMAS PROPIEDADES Y SE COMPONE DE UNA SERIE DE FILAS O
REGISTROS (LAS LLAMADAS TUPLAS), CUYOS VALORES DEPENDEN DE CIERTOS ATRIBUTOS (COLUMNAS).
LOS PRINCIPALES SGBD SQL SON:
SISTEMAS GESTORES DE BASES DE DATOS
NO RELACIONALES (NOSQL)
UNA BASE DE DATOS NO RELACIONAL NO REQUIERE DE ESTRUCTURAS DE DATOS FIJAS
(TABLAS), NO DA COMPLETAS GARANTÍAS DE LAS CARACTERÍSTICAS ACID Y REALIZA
ESCALA HORIZONTAL DE FORMA ÓPTIMA.
SE HACE USO DE ELLAS EN ENTORNOS DISTRIBUIDOS QUE DEBAN ESTAR CONTINUAMENTE
DISPONIBLES Y OPERATIVOS Y QUE ADEMÁS GESTIONAN UN GRAN VOLUMEN DE DATOS.
LOS SGBD NO RELACIONALES
SOFTWARE

•LIBRE
•COMERCIAL
SINTAXIS
MySQL Microsoft SQL server

SELECT age SELECT TOP 3 WITH TIES *


FROM person FROM person
ORDER BY age ASC ORDER BY age ASC
LIMIT 1 OFFSET 2
SOFTWARE
SERVIDOR WEB : APACHE
EXTENSIONES: PHP
GESTOR DE BASE DE DATOS: MySQL

También podría gustarte